.RecruitmentCorousel_container__O_O1V{position:relative;width:100%;background-color:#0d0d0d}.RecruitmentCorousel_container__O_O1V .RecruitmentCorousel_bookmarkButton___N8S6{position:absolute;top:8px;right:8px;z-index:3}.RecruitmentCorousel_imageWrapper__fwK9b{position:relative;width:100%;height:100%;overflow:hidden;touch-action:pan-y pinch-zoom}.RecruitmentCorousel_slideTrack__lk_Ja{display:flex;will-change:transform}.RecruitmentCorousel_slide__CN60J{flex-shrink:0;width:100%}.RecruitmentCorousel_image__ImUzy{width:100%;height:100%;display:block;-webkit-user-select:none;-moz-user-select:none;user-select:none;-webkit-user-drag:none}.RecruitmentCorousel_arrowButton__3z8wI{position:absolute;top:50%;transform:translateY(-50%);width:40px;height:40px;border-radius:50%;background-color:hsla(0,0%,100%,.9);border:none;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:all .2s ease;z-index:2;box-shadow:0 2px 8px rgba(0,0,0,.15)}.RecruitmentCorousel_arrowButton__3z8wI:hover{background-color:#fff;transform:translateY(-50%) scale(1.1)}.RecruitmentCorousel_arrowButton__3z8wI:active{transform:translateY(-50%) scale(.95)}.RecruitmentCorousel_indicators__LN72R{position:absolute;bottom:16px;left:50%;transform:translateX(-50%);display:flex;gap:8px;z-index:2}.RecruitmentCorousel_indicator__RQoXL{width:8px;height:8px;border-radius:50%;background-color:hsla(0,0%,100%,.5);border:none;cursor:pointer;padding:0;transition:all .3s ease}.RecruitmentCorousel_indicator__RQoXL:hover{background-color:hsla(0,0%,100%,.8);transform:scale(1.2)}.RecruitmentCorousel_indicator__RQoXL.RecruitmentCorousel_active__UF7Hu{background-color:#fff;border-radius:4px}.RecruitmentOverview_container__jfOeS{display:flex;flex-direction:column;gap:12px}.RecruitmentOverview_tips__EhWQR{display:flex;gap:4px;align-items:center}.RecruitmentOverview_title__W1_gs{font-size:22px;font-weight:700}.RecruitmentOverview_updatedAt__QuwTb{font-size:14px;color:#999}.RecruitmentOverview_sectorTip__o_jyU{font-size:12px;font-weight:500;background-color:#ffe6eb;border:1px solid #ff98ae;line-height:100%;padding:4px 6px;border-radius:4px;text-decoration:none;color:inherit}.RecruitmentOverview_sectorTip__o_jyU:hover{text-decoration:underline}.RecruitmentOverview_employmentTypeTip__z1aRG{font-size:12px;font-weight:500;background-color:#f2f2f2;border:1px solid #d9d9d9;line-height:100%;padding:4px 6px;border-radius:4px;text-decoration:none;color:inherit}.RecruitmentOverview_employmentTypeTip__z1aRG:hover{text-decoration:underline}.RecruitmentOverview_storeInfo__YrxTw{display:flex;gap:4px;align-items:center}.RecruitmentOverview_storeInfo__name__z6Li_{font-size:14px;font-weight:700}.RecruitmentOverview_locationInfo__pP2fL{display:flex;gap:4px;align-items:center}.RecruitmentOverview_locationInfo__name__79ppZ{font-size:14px;font-weight:700}.StoreIcon_cIcon__dpU72{display:inline-block;vertical-align:middle}.StoreIcon_cIcon--sm___daNp{width:16px;height:16px}.StoreIcon_cIcon--md__11GcI{width:24px;height:24px}.StoreIcon_cIcon--lg__AYFg9{width:32px;height:32px}.StoreIcon_cIcon--black__xDsn6{--icon-color:#1a1a1a}.StoreIcon_cIcon--red__QAgMD{--icon-color:#fd3d5d}.RecruitmentCard1_card__Mvy7p{min-width:160px;max-width:280px;width:100%;overflow:hidden;position:relative;height:100%;transition:background-color .7s ease-out;text-decoration:none}.RecruitmentCard1_card__Mvy7p:hover .RecruitmentCard1_title__9UG7U{text-decoration:underline}.RecruitmentCard1_card__image__mZaCT{position:relative;aspect-ratio:16/10}.RecruitmentCard1_card__image__img__n_0Wp{border-radius:8px;display:block;object-fit:cover;width:100%;height:100%}.RecruitmentCard1_card__bookmark__0W7Qa{position:absolute;top:6px;right:6px;z-index:1;pointer-events:auto}.RecruitmentCard1_card__sectorLabel__DEtkm{position:absolute;bottom:6px;left:6px;z-index:1;background-color:#ffe6eb;padding:4px 6px;border-radius:4px;border:1px solid #ff98ae;font-size:12px;font-weight:500;line-height:1}.RecruitmentCard1_card__workspot__Cjrb1{padding-top:12px;display:flex;align-items:center;gap:6px}.RecruitmentCard1_card__workspot__Cjrb1 img{width:auto;height:9px}.RecruitmentCard1_card__workspot__text__aarLm{font-size:10px;font-weight:700;line-height:140%;color:#00653b}.RecruitmentCard1_body__5Lhkv{padding-top:12px}.RecruitmentCard1_title__9UG7U{color:#fd4268;font-size:14px;font-weight:700;line-height:160%;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:3;line-clamp:3;overflow:hidden;text-overflow:ellipsis;text-decoration:none}.RecruitmentCard1_info__Hspp2{display:grid;grid-gap:4px;gap:4px;margin-top:6px}.RecruitmentCard1_info__item__RO7Qf{display:flex;align-items:center;gap:4px}.RecruitmentCard1_info__text__RLzDx{color:#1a1a1a;font-size:12px;font-weight:700;line-height:140%;display:-webkit-box;-webkit-box-orient:vertical;-webkit-line-clamp:1;line-clamp:1;overflow:hidden;text-overflow:ellipsis}.RecruitmentCard1_info__icon__t7T2s{width:20px;height:20px;flex-shrink:0}.FloatingEntryButton_floatingButtonContainer__GhuPt{position:fixed;bottom:0;left:0;right:0;padding:16px 20px;background-color:rgba(0,0,0,0);z-index:100;display:flex;justify-content:center;align-items:center}.FloatingEntryButton_floatingButton__pbqaB{width:100%;max-width:600px}.Breadcrumb_breadcrumb__qLzbz{padding:12px;border-top:1px solid #e5e5e5;border-bottom:1px solid #e5e5e5;background-color:#f8f7f7}.Breadcrumb_list__ZhcJi{display:flex;flex-wrap:wrap;align-items:center;list-style:none;margin:0;padding:0;gap:4px}.Breadcrumb_item__NIFJX{display:flex;align-items:center;gap:8px;font-size:12px;line-height:1.5}.Breadcrumb_link__BtEX9{color:#1a1a1a;text-decoration:none}.Breadcrumb_link__BtEX9:hover{text-decoration:underline}.Breadcrumb_separator__yLDbT{color:#999}.SeoNavigation_container__nsRks{display:flex;flex-direction:column;gap:24px}.SeoNavigation_heading__c_Fak{border-left:4px solid #ccc;padding:8px;background-color:#f2f2f2;font-size:16px;font-weight:700}.SeoNavigation_categories__pHnvn{display:flex;flex-direction:column;gap:20px}.SeoNavigation_category__pxiXw{display:flex;flex-direction:column;gap:8px}.SeoNavigation_categoryTitle__XBuXE{border-left:6px solid #fd4268;padding-left:8px;font-size:16px;font-weight:700}.SeoNavigation_linkList___Z17M{display:flex;flex-wrap:wrap;gap:8px}.SeoNavigation_linkButton__gRIpc{display:inline-block;padding:6px 12px;font-size:12px;border:1px solid #d9d9d9;border-radius:8px;text-decoration:none;white-space:nowrap;transition:background-color .2s,color .2s}@media(hover:hover){.SeoNavigation_linkButton__gRIpc:hover{background-color:#ffe6eb;border:1px solid #fd4268}}